분류 전체보기
-
팀 별 회고 내용스파르타 부트 캠프/프로젝트 2022. 1. 4. 17:45
1주일..길지만 빨리 지나갔던 1차 팀원들 프로젝트가 지나갔습니다 . 팀원들 모두 같이하는 협업에 대해서는 경험이 전혀 없으시고 (제비 뽑기로 선출된) 팀장인 저도 개발공부를 시작한 이래로 처음 이였기 때문에 이론으로 배운 내용들을 적용하기가 쉽지 않았고 팀원분들 관리도 쉽지 않았던 것같습니다. 그래서 팀원분들도 아이디어나 의견을 내실때 이게 맞나..? 하는 생각이 거의 절반을 차지할 정도로 미흡한 부분이 많았던 저와 팀원들이였지만 프로젝트에 대한 결과물은 팀원들 모두 만족하시는 것같고 각 팀원들에 대한 평가도 너무 좋았습니다. 다들 모르시기 때문에 서로 알려주려고 또는 도와줄려고 하시는 모습, 질문 열심히 해주신 부분이 결과물을 잘 낼 수있게 하지 않았나 생각이 듭니다. 대충 하려는 사람도 없으셨고 꾸..
-
TIL-12월 28일스파르타 부트 캠프/TIL 2021. 12. 28. 22:27
12월 28일 소스 트리 설치 및 다운 원격 저장소 개설 및 권한 branch 작업 및 merge 연습 프로필 메인 화면 HTML, css 작성 원격 저장소 오류 수정 및 재건설 내용 정리 간단 소감 처음으로 협업프로젝트를 진행을 했다 그리고 또 처음 으로 팀장을 맞아서 진행을 했다.. 기존에 조금씩 봤었던 협업 기술들을 미리 들어본 경험이 있어서그런지 오류가 많이 나오는 상황에서도 간신히 버틸 수 있었고 다행히 오늘안에 저장소관련 오류를 다 잡아서 너무 좋았다. 내일 부터는 팀원들의 진행속도를 잘 파악해서 앞으로 일정 산출을 해보려고 한다.
-
-
문제 - 라면 공장개발일지/알고리즘 2021. 12. 27. 23:01
# 문제 Q. 라면 공장에서는 하루에 밀가루를 1톤씩 사용합니다. 원래 밀가루를 공급받던 공장의 고장으로 앞으로 k일 이후에야 밀가루를 공급받을 수 있기 때문에 해외 공장에서 밀가루를 수입해야 합니다. 해외 공장에서는 향후 밀가루를 공급할 수 있는 날짜와 수량을 알려주었고, 라면 공장에서는 운송비를 줄이기 위해 최소한의 횟수로 밀가루를 공급받고 싶습니다. 현재 공장에 남아있는 밀가루 수량 stock, 밀가루 공급 일정(dates)과 해당 시점에 공급 가능한 밀가루 수량(supplies), 원래 공장으로부터 공급받을 수 있는 시점 k가 주어질 때, 밀가루가 떨어지지 않고 공장을 운영하기 위해서 최소한 몇 번 해외 공장으로부터 밀가루를 공급받아야 하는지를 반환 하시오. dates[i]에는 i번째 공급 가능일..
-
문제 - 베스트 앨범개발일지/알고리즘 2021. 12. 27. 22:46
# 문제 Q. 멜론에서 장르 별로 가장 많이 재생된 노래를 두 개씩 모아 베스트 앨범을 출시하려 한다. 노래는 인덱스 구분하며, 노래를 수록하는 기준은 다음과 같다. 1. 속한 노래가 많이 재생된 장르를 먼저 수록한다. (단, 각 장르에 속한 노래의재생 수 총합은 모두 다르다.) 2. 장르 내에서 많이 재생된 노래를 먼저 수록한다. 3. 장르 내에서 재생 횟수가 같은 노래 중에서는 고유 번호가 낮은 노래를 먼저 수록한다. 노래의 장르를 나타내는 문자열 배열 genres와 노래별 재생 횟수를 나타내는 정수 배열 plays가 주어질 때, 베스트 앨범에 들어갈 노래의 인덱스를 순서대로 반환하시오. # 예시 # 1 genres = ["classic", "pop", "classic", "classic", "pop..
-
문제 - 올바른 괄호개발일지/알고리즘 2021. 12. 27. 22:35
# 문제 Q. 괄호가 바르게 짝지어졌다는 것은 '(' 문자로 열렸으면 반드시 짝지어서 ')' 문자로 닫혀야 한다는 뜻이다. 예를 들어 ()() 또는 (())() 는 올바르다. )()( 또는 (()( 는 올바르지 않다. 이 때, '(' 또는 ')' 로만 이루어진 문자열 s가 주어졌을 때, 문자열 s가 올바른 괄호이면 True 를 반환하고 아니라면 False 를 반환하시오. # 예시 "(())()" # True "((((" # False # 문제풀이 해당 문제는 짝을 맞춰야하는 것이 키포인트 였다. 괄호의 경우 한번 열었다면 닫힘이 나올때까지 기억하고 있다가 수를 세어야하고 여는 괄호를 2개를 열었다면 해당 괄호에 맞게 하나씩 늦게 들어온 것부터 맞춰 나가야한다. 따라서 이런 구조에는 Stack 구조가 어울..
-
문제 - 쓱 최대로 할인개발일지/알고리즘 2021. 12. 27. 20:57
# 문제 [30000, 2000, 1500000] # 상품의 가격 [20, 40] # 쿠폰, 할인율의 단위는 % 입니다. 다음과 같이 숫자로 이루어진 배열이 두 개가 있다. 하나는 상품의 가격을 담은 배열이고, 하나는 쿠폰을 담은 배열이다. 쿠폰의 할인율에 따라 상품의 가격을 할인 받을 수 있다. 이 때, 최대한 할인을 많이 받는다면 얼마를 내야 하는가? 단, 할인쿠폰은 한 제품에 한 번씩만 적용 가능하다. # 풀이 과정 해당 문제는 보자마자 푸는 방법이 떠오를 정도로 일상생활에서 가깝에 느끼던 문제였다. 할인율을 최대로 적용하고 싶다면 가장 큰 가격에 높은 할인을 적용해아 한다라는 생각을 하니 정렬을 이용해야겠다는 생각을 했다 . 가격과 할인율을 내림차순으로 정렬 한 뒤 각 원소에서 한개씩 뽑아 곱해주..